认识计算机应该看什么

时间:2025-01-18 00:35:34 单机攻略

对于初识计算机的人,以下是一些推荐的书籍和资源,可以帮助你建立对计算机科学的基础认识,并逐步深入学习编程和相关领域:

《计算机科学概论》

这本书是计算机科学入门的经典教材,涵盖了计算机科学的各个方面,包括基础知识、算法、数据结构、计算机组成原理、操作系统、网络和编程语言等。它有助于你建立对计算机科学的整体认识。

《Python编程:从入门到实践》

如果你想深入学习编程语言,这本书是一个非常好的选择。它介绍了Python的基本语法,并通过多个项目实践,让你在实践中掌握编程技巧。

《算法导论》

如果你对算法和数据结构感兴趣,这本书是必读的。它详细介绍了算法的基本概念和技巧,包括排序、搜索、图论、动态规划和贪心算法等。

《现代操作系统》

如果你想学习操作系统,这本书是一个很好的选择。它详细介绍了操作系统的基本概念和原理,包括进程管理、内存管理、文件系统和分布式系统等。

《计算机网络:自顶向下方法》

对于想学习计算机网络的人来说,这本书是一个很好的资源。它从顶向下的方法介绍了计算机网络的基本原理和概念。

《计算机组成原理》

这本书介绍了计算机的基本组成和原理,包括处理器体系结构、存储器、输入输出等,适合初学者深入了解计算机系统的工作原理。

《操作系统概念》

这本书详细介绍了操作系统的基本概念和原理,适合初学者学习操作系统的基本知识。

《算法图解》

这本书采用直观易懂的图形化方式讲解算法,让初学者能够轻松理解算法的基本概念和原理。

《深入理解计算机系统》

这本书介绍了计算机系统的基本原理和概念,包括计算机组成原理、操作系统、体系结构、网络编程、并行程序设计原理等,适合初学者深入了解计算机系统的工作原理。

《C++ Primer》

对于想学习C++的初学者,这本书是一个很好的入门教材。它涵盖了C++的基础知识和实践,适合初学者入门。

《Java编程思想》

这本书赢得了全球程序员的广泛赞誉,从Java的基础语法到最高级特性,都可以指导你一步步地轻松理解和掌握。

《Fluent Python》

这本书是关于Python编程的优秀教材,适合已经有一定Python基础的读者进一步学习和提高。

结合这些书籍和资源,你可以按照以下顺序进行学习:

1. 阅读《计算机科学概论》以建立整体认识。

2. 学习《Python编程:从入门到实践》以掌握编程基础。

3. 阅读《算法导论》以深入学习算法和数据结构。

4. 根据兴趣选择一本操作系统或网络方面的书籍进行深入学习。

5. 如果对特定领域有兴趣,如人工智能或网络安全,可以选择相关书籍进行深入学习。

通过这些步骤,你可以逐步建立起对计算机科学的全面认识,并为未来的学习和职业发展打下坚实的基础。